they fail because they're missing one of three things.
no rig — no infrastructure underneath the work. profile is off, pillars aren't defined, there's no workflow for turning ideas into published posts.
no raw material — nothing to say when it's time to publish, because no one's been capturing what they're already learning from customer calls, internal debates, or just the thinking that happens while you're building.
no rhythm — content gets done in bursts when a meeting gets cancelled, then nothing for three weeks when a sprint lands. willpower is the whole system.
the cohort teaches all three. in order. over 4 weeks.
